 RUTLAND TOWN SELECTBOARD POLICE COMMITTEE MEETING

JANUARY 21st, 2026

The Police Committee of the Rutland Town Selectboard met at 11:30 AM on Wednesday January 21st, 2026, at the Municipal Town Hall. Present were Selectboard Chair Mary Ashcroft, Selectboard Member Matt Getty, Town Police Chief Ed Dumas and Town Deputy Police Chief Ted Washburn.

Discussed the purchase of the next cruiser.

  • The dealer we have purchased from before has 2 Tahoes on their lot, like the 2 we have now.
  • The cost is $4936 more than the last one, which is all in the base price of the vehicle.
  • The total vehicle quote is $79217.15. The quote for the radio equipment is $2446.29 not including installation, and the quote from stalker radar is $3640. A quote from watchguard for the camera system was not available for the meeting. Radar and camera systems have been able to be transferred in the past, but the vehicle being replaced does not have these to move over. All of these vendors have cooperative pricing or Vermont state bid pricing.
  • It is expected there is approximately $150,000 in the Cortina fund.
  • The committee will recommend to the full board moving forward with the purchase.

 

The committee entered executive session at 11:54 AM to discuss a personnel matter.

 

After leaving executive session at 11:58 AM, the meeting adjourned at 11:59AM.
